Default cold air intake detached - cause engine light

engine light came on and car was running rough and stalling - had it for 5 whole days so i was pissed! popped the hood - the cold air intake manifold had come loose from the engine - could this be the whole problem -? runs fine this am after re-attachment - paranoid now!@

Yes is the short answer. If the air leak (any air leak)came after the MAF sensor the engine cant account for the extra air so it runs bad (rich)
